DHR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review

807 of the 3,084 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Danaher (DHR)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$40.4B — up 17% from $34.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 61 funds opened new DHR posit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 36 holders — while 301 added to existing stakes and 337 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$406M. The largest seller was Winslow Capital Management, cutting an estimated $178M.
